Police are on the lookout for two semi trucks stolen from a business in Florida earlier this month.
The theft was caught on camera on May 14th around midnight in Pasco County, Florida.
According to WFLA 8 News, a black and red Freightliner (Florida tag 50BCMT) and an orange long nose rig of unspecified make (Florida tag JC 57LX) pulling a 2020 trailer (3255CZ) were stolen from a business on County Line Road in Spring Hill.
The Sheriff’s Office reports that the trucks were last seen heading south on US Highway 17 in Charlotte County. Anyone with information on the stolen trucks is urged to the sheriff’s office Crime Tips Line at 1-800-706-2488 or by going online.
